                I actually don't hate Fitz. I am not sorry to see him go, but I don't totally and exclusively blame him for our metaphysical sucktitude over the past three years. Fitz is an exceptional backup qb who could come in on a good team and lead them to 4 or 5 victories a year, but he is not a starter. The problem is that in the past three years we had a front office who saw in him something that was not there, namely a starting qb. Fitz is a great backup who could be compared to Frank Reich, Dave Krieg, Steve Bono, Steve Beurlein, and Bubby Brister but he should never be confused with a fulltime starter. The guy had a great work ethic and did have a good brain but his arm was weaker than that of a lingerie league backup. I hope he can stay in the league for a few more years, but I pity any team that would sign him thinking "there's our long term starting qb."

                See, even this past year he was not the problem. As seen above, I clearly don't think he was the answer but he was not entirely the problem. We had a great three headed running attack, but we took CJ Spiller out inside the twenty because of some bull**** that "we didn't want to wear him out." We abandoned the run way too much last season and expected Fitz to win games. Fitz is the type of guy you want on a defensive powerhouse with a strong running game who you call upon to not lose the game. He is not the type you want to have in for the full season and not the kind of guy you build your gameplan around. I do wish him well in life, but am glad he is gone.
